Job Summary

Summary Responsible for overseeing and coordinating the activities of a specific service line within the organization. Does this position require patient care? No

Essential Functions

  • Supervise and coordinate the activities of service line staff, including assigning tasks, monitoring performance, and providing feedback.
  • Conduct regular performance evaluations and address performance issues as necessary.
  • Provide coaching, training, and development opportunities to enhance the skills and knowledge of team members.
  • Foster a positive work culture, promote teamwork, and encourage open communication.
  • Monitor service line operations to ensure timely and efficient service delivery.
  • Implement and enforce quality assurance processes and standards to maintain high-quality service levels.

Qualifications

Education: High School Diploma or Equivalent required and Bachelor's Degree Related Field of Study preferred.

Can this role accept experience in lieu of a degree? No

Licenses and Credentials: Certified Registered Central Service Technician [CRCST] - Healthcare Sterile Processing Association (HSPA) required.

Experience: Experience in a supervisory or managerial role, preferably in a service-oriented industry. 1-2 years preferred.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:

  • Strong leadership and people management sk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to motivate and inspire a team to achieve targets and meet service standards.
  • Strong problem-solving and decision-making abilities.
  • Knowledge of service line operations, processes, and best practices.
  • Familiarity with quality assurance principles and methodologies.
  • Proficient in using relevant software applications and systems.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ills.
